Webbinary_function is a base class for creating function objects with two arguments.. binary_function does not define operator (); it is expected that derived classes will … In mathematics, a binary operation or dyadic operation is a rule for combining two elements (called operands) to produce another element. More formally, a binary operation is an operation of arity two. More specifically, an internal binary operation on a set is a binary operation whose two domains and the codomain are the same set. WebMay 16, 2024 · They are functions that follow a particular order. In mathematical terms, the function’s slope is always non-negative or non-positive. Monotonicity is an essential requirement to use binary search. Recall that binary search can only be applied in a sorted array [monotonic function]. WebApr 10, 2024 · Performance and stack considerations. If we assume strict ordering then the first function will be less efficient as it will search all nodes. Performance will be O (n) while with the second function, performance will be O (log n). The first function is also not tail-recursive, so you run the risk of a stack overflow for a very large tree.
